H511 JBL is a 1990 Talbot Express in White with a 1,971cc petrol engine. This vehicle has been through 18 MOT tests with a personal pass rate of 50%.
Across all 1990 Talbot Express models, the average MOT pass rate is 65.3% with a typical mileage of 73,652 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Talbot Express fails its MOT is suspension component mounting prescribed area is excessively corroded, accounting for 6,812 recorded failures. If you're considering buying H511 JBL, it's worth having these areas checked by a mechanic before committing.
The Talbot Express typically stays on UK roads for around 41 years. At 36 years old, this Talbot Express is approaching the upper end of the typical lifespan for this model.
